Fernando Alonso has provided insights into the real energy management challenges that Formula 1 teams will confront at the upcoming Belgian Grand Prix, a circuit notorious for its high energy demands. The Spanish driver highlighted the delicate balance between utilising energy and maintaining power output, especially in the treacherous sections of the Spa-Francorchamps layout.
Spa is frequently deemed one of the most energy-depleting tracks on the Formula 1 calendar. According to Alonso, the long, flat-out stretches from La Source to Les Combes and from Stavelot through Blanchimont to the Bus Stop Chicane present a unique dilemma for drivers and teams alike, as they navigate optimal energy deployment within tight constraints.
The Energy Dilemma for Teams at Spa
As Alonso explained, the deployment strategy is important. If a team decides to deploy energy from La Source to Les Combes, they risk exhausting their energy resources for the remainder of the lap. Alonso stressed that finding the right moment to recharge energy without compromising lap times is a complex challenge that requires meticulous planning.
Alonso’s Insights on Circuit Characteristics
Bringing attention to specific sectors, Alonso pointed out that while Sector 2 offers some energy charging opportunities, Sectors 1 and 3 are markedly more intense. This forces drivers into a precarious position, where the balance of energy use could dictate their performance during the Belgian GP, particularly given the reduced power level compared to previous seasons.
Comparative Power Challenges: F1 vs F2
Alonso further elaborated on the challenges posed by the current regulations, noting that the power outputs available to drivers this season are greatly lower than those seen last year, and even less than what is experienced in Formula 2. He acknowledged that reduced deployment capability could result in a stark difference in competitiveness during the race.
